Background
The clavicle fracture is common in clinic and seriously needs surgical treatment, most of the fractured bone is fixed by adopting the bone fracture plate after the fracture reduction, along with the development of materials and clinical technology, the design concept and the manufacture of the clavicle fixing device make great progress, for example, various materials are used, the anatomical bone fracture plate is designed and manufactured according to the shape of bones, steel plate screws can be locked and even manufactured in a personalized way, and the like, but some problems still need to be effectively solved, for example:
1. at present, bone fracture plates are mainly fixed after maintaining reduction and do not have the function of fracture reduction;
2. the bone fracture plate can not be extended or shortened, and the distance of the fixing hole can not be adjusted in a personalized way, so that a large number of bone fracture plates with different models need to be prepared for the operation, and the operation is not necessarily suitable;
3. fracture around joints sometimes requires fixation across the joints, resulting in loss of joint function;
4. the clavicle is irregular in shape, the existing bone fracture plate is limited in regulation and control mode and degree, and the operation process is complex;
5. the traditional clavicle bone fracture plate belongs to rigid fixation, stress concentration of a fracture part is easy to occur, and postoperative complications such as steel plate loosening, fracture nonunion and the like occur.
For the above reasons, there is a strong need to design a combined adjustable clavicle fixation device with a reduction function that overcomes the above technical problems.

Detailed Description
To further illustrate the technical means and effects of the present invention for achieving the objectives of the present invention, the following detailed description will be given, with reference to the accompanying drawings and preferred embodiments, to the specific embodiments, structures, features and effects of the assembled adjustable clavicle fixing device with the resetting function and the using method thereof according to the present invention.
As shown in fig. 1-5, the present invention provides a clavicle fixation device with a reduction function, which comprises:
fixing blocks 10 respectively disposed on the clavicles 4; the fixed block 10 comprises a first substrate 11, first channels 12 which are arranged on the side walls of the first substrate 11 close to two ends and are symmetrically arranged relative to a central line, and screw holes 13 which are arranged at the top end of the first substrate 11;
an adjustment block 20 disposed over the clavicle 4; the adjusting block 20 comprises a second base plate 21, and the second base plate 21 is close to side walls at two ends and is provided with a second channel 22 symmetrically arranged relative to a central line;
and two connecting cables 30 respectively penetrate through the first channel 12 and the second channel 22 on the two sides of the fixing block 10 and the adjusting block 20 in sequence and then are fixed through a lock catch 32.
The utility model discloses a matched stack formula can be regulated and control has clavicle fixing device of reset function, it is through setting up fixed block 10, regulating block 20 and clavicle 4 set screw 14 and connecting cable 30 that uses rather than cooperating, it has the individualized distance adjustable characteristics that set up according to the special structure of clavicle 4 department; the bone fracture plate can properly select a proper number of fixing blocks 10 according to the actual situation, and then the adjusting blocks 20 are placed at proper fracture positions, so that the purpose of fracture reduction and fixation can be achieved;
the utility model discloses a combined adjustable clavicle fixing device with a resetting function, which can be used for fixing across joints by using the adjusting block 20 under the condition that the joints need to be across the joints; preserving joint function.
As shown in fig. 2-4, the shape of the fixing block 10 is consistent with that of the adjusting block 20, and both the fixing block and the adjusting block are rectangular and have arched sides, and the fixing block can be covered on the clavicle 4; one side of the fixed block 10 and the adjusting block 20 is an arc concave surface 51, and the other side is an arc convex surface 52; the adjacent fixed block 10 and the adjusting block 20, the fixed block 10 and the fixed block 10 or the adjusting block 20 and the adjusting block 20 are matched for use.
In the assembled adjustable clavicle fixing device with the resetting function according to the embodiment of the application, one end of the fixing block 10 and one end of the adjusting block 20 are arc concave surfaces 51, and the other end is arc convex surfaces 52 matched with the arc concave surfaces 51 for use; the arc concave surface 51 and the arc convex surface 52 which are designed to be matched with each other can be connected between two adjacent blocks, and the direction of the arc concave surface and the arc convex surface can be adjusted to adapt to the s-shaped irregular appearance of the clavicle 4;
as shown in fig. 2-5, the clavicle fixation device with a resetting function is adjustable and controllable in a matched set manner, and the arc concave surface 51 and the arc convex surface 52 of the fixing block 10 and the adjusting block 20 are respectively provided with convex teeth 53 which are engaged with each other.
According to the assembled adjustable clavicle fixing device with the resetting function, the arc concave surface 51 and the arc convex surface 52 are respectively provided with the convex teeth 53 which are engaged with each other, so that the resistance is increased, the sliding is reduced after the two adjacent contact surfaces are pressurized, and the stability is better;
according to the assembled adjustable clavicle fixing device with the resetting function, the direction can be changed by rotating and adjusting two adjacent fixing blocks 10 or between the fixing block 10 and the adjusting block 20, and the contact surface is not reduced; the mutually engaging teeth 53 are provided to improve the roughness and the stability after press-connection.
As shown in fig. 2 and 3, the fixing block 10 of the clavicle fixing device with the resetting function of the present invention includes an adjustable fixing block 15 and an unadjustable fixing block 16; the screw hole 13 at the top end of the adjustable fixing block 15 is a strip-shaped clamping groove, and a fixing screw 14 of the locking rib 4 can move in the clamping groove; the screw hole 13 at the top end of the non-adjustable fixed block 16 is in a single-hole shape and only allows a fixing screw 14 of the clavicle 4 to pass through.
According to the assembled adjustable clavicle fixing device with the resetting function, the fixing blocks 10 are of two types, namely an adjustable fixing block 15 and an unadjustable fixing block 16, and the difference is a screw hole 13 at the top end;
it should be noted that the operator can use the adjustable fixing block 15, the non-adjustable fixing block 16 and the adjusting block 20 in combination in any order according to the fracture condition of the patient.
As shown in fig. 2-4, the utility model discloses a clavicle fixing device with reset function can be regulated and control to matched stack formula:
the length of the adjustable fixing block 15 is 30mm, the width of the adjustable fixing block is 15mm, and the thickness of the adjustable fixing block is 5 mm;
the length of the non-adjustable fixed block 16 is 15mm, the width of the non-adjustable fixed block is 15mm, and the thickness of the non-adjustable fixed block is 5 mm;
the length of regulating block 20 is 10mm, the width is 15mm, thickness is 5 mm.
It should be noted that the width and length of the fixing block 10 and the adjusting block 20 should conform to the anatomical parameters of the clavicle 4 of the adult; the above numerical value setting may be adjusted as necessary, and is not particularly limited.
The utility model discloses a clavicle fixing device that matched stack formula can be regulated and control has reset function because 4 shape irregularity's of clavicle characteristics, so it sets up fixed block 10, the use of 20 matched stacks of regulating block, avoids the problem that the coaptation board can not regulate and control among the prior art.
It should be further explained that different patients need to use different fixed blocks 10 and adjusting blocks 20; such as the configuration of fig. 5, which can be used as a reference; and are not intended to be limiting.
Meanwhile, as shown in fig. 5, it can be embodied that the respective fixing blocks 10 and the adjusting blocks 20 are gradually close to each other under the traction fixation of the titanium cable 31 to finally achieve the complete engagement state in the state from the initial stage to the later stage of the fracture fixation.
As shown in fig. 2 and 3, in the assembled adjustable clavicle fixing device with a reduction function of the present invention, the first channel 12 is disposed at the left and right ends of the first base plate 11 and symmetrically disposed about the screw hole 13; the diameter of the first passage 12 is 2 mm.
As shown in fig. 4, in the assembled adjustable clavicle fixing device with a reposition function of the present invention, the second channel 22 is respectively disposed on the left and right sides of the second base plate 21 and is consistent with the first channel 12 in position; the diameter of the second channel 22 is 2 mm.
The utility model discloses a clavicle fixing device that has the function of reseing can be regulated and control to matched stack formula, this passageway one 12 and two 22 of passageway all locate both ends about fixed block 10 and regulating block 20, the fixed block 10 and the regulating block 20 of same matched stack model, this passageway one 12 and two 22 of passageway position and size homogeneous phase are the same to satisfy its matched stack and use.
As shown in fig. 2-4, in the assembled adjustable clavicle fixing device with a reduction function of the present invention, the fixing block 10, the adjusting block 20 and the connecting cable 30 are all made of titanium alloy; the connecting cable 30 is a titanium cable 31, and both ends of the connecting cable are smooth and blunt-headed and hard.
It should be further noted that, since the size of the clavicle 4 and the fracture position of the clavicle 4 of the patient are different, the adjustable fixing block 15, the non-adjustable fixing block 16 and the adjusting block 20 can be assembled as required when the fracture is fixed;
as shown in fig. 5, the utility model discloses a clavicle fixing device with reset function can be regulated and control to matched stack formula, hasp 32 is the fixed knot of titanium cable 31, and it is located separately titanium cable 31 both sides with the entry end of passageway 12.
As shown in fig. 5, the utility model discloses a matched stack formula can be regulated and control has a method of use of clavicle fixing device of reset function, and this method of use specifically as follows:
(1) separating and exposing bone parts at the fracture part and two sides;
(2) an unadjustable fixed block 16 is arranged on one side of the fracture end close to the fracture part and is fixed by screws;
(3) the titanium cable 31 is penetrated into two sides of the fixed non-adjustable fixed block 16, after one side of the fixed non-adjustable fixed block is penetrated into an adjustable fixed block 15, the exposed part is temporarily fixed, and the other side of the fixed non-adjustable fixed block is reserved;
(4) according to the condition and the distance of the fracture, 1 or a plurality of non-adjustable fixed blocks 16 are selected, the adjusting block 20 is added as necessary, the spare end of the titanium cable 31 is sequentially penetrated, the titanium cable 31 is tensioned, and the penetrated fixed blocks 10 and the length of the adjusting block 20 just cross the fracture area to reach the opposite side sclerotin (L1 is approximately equal to L2);
(5) an adjustable fixing block 15 is taken to penetrate into two titanium cables 31;
(6) adjusting the fracture end of the clavicle 4, placing each fixing block 10 and each adjusting block 20 penetrating into the titanium cable 31 on the surface of the clavicle 4, properly tightening the titanium cable 31, and performing fixed inspection;
(7) the clavicle 4 has good fracture reduction, each fixing block 10 has good sticking with the surface of the clavicle 4 and the shape, and 1 screw is nailed into the strip-shaped clamping groove of the adjustable fixing block 15 close to the fracture side to fix the adjustable fixing block 15; then, the 2 nd screw is nailed in the side of the strip-shaped clamping groove far away from the fracture;
(8) the fracture reduction condition of the clavicle 4 is checked again, if the adjustment is needed, the adjustment can be carried out by using the unfixed adjustable fixed block 15, and the clavicle is fixed by two screws after the adjustment is satisfied;
(9) and fixing the two sides of the titanium cable 31 by using the lock catches 32, and cutting off the exposed redundant titanium cable 31 to finish the fixing and resetting.
